Our foundation in family goes back to 1957, when entrepreneur Jay Pritzker purchased the original Hyatt House motel. Pritzker and his brother, Donald, worked to grow the Hyatt brand, powered by their belief in the importance of family and care. As of March 31, 2020, Hyatt is a global hospitality company with 20 premier brands and more than 900 hotel, all-inclusive, and wellness resort properties in over 65 countries across six continents.With more than 127,000 colleagues across 65 countries, we embrace all cultures, races, ethnicities, genders, sexual orientations, ages, abilities, perspectives, and ways of thinking.
